ALBI

We will be basing ourselves in the stunning UNESCO town of Albi.  Albi is home to the Toulouse Lautrec Museum and is historically known for it's Cathar heritage.  The town is a great place to base ourselves, with plenty of cafes, restaurants and historic areas to visit.  Albi also played host to the 2015 CycloTourisme festival with over 15000 cyclists riding around the area for a week, and is obviously the host of the 2017 Grand Fondo World Finals (formerly Wold Masters Championships).

​

From here our rides will take us through the rolling hills and vineyards of France's oldest wine area, past walled cities and sun-flower fields.

 

You will get to pre-ride the road race course and the Time Trial course, while also discovering a little more of the area and having time to get ready for yuor big event.

TARN

The "Tarn" is the department of France in the Midi Pyrenees Region of which Albi is the capital city.  The Tarn is our home!  You are extremely lucky for this event because CMI Tours is based in the Tarn, our main guide and trip designer Simeon Green was born in Albi and has lived here for the majority of his life.  He went to Primary school in Albi, and went to Univercity in Albi.  As it turns out, he is also the Tarn Champion for the 2nd year running and has been Midi Pyrenees champion twice in his cycling career.  To say we know Albi and the Tarn like the back of our hand is something of an understatement.  

 

Furthermore, the GranFondo Final circuit is one of our most common training loops as well as being the flagship ride on our standart "Tarn Trips".  We know the course well and Simeon will be able to advise you expertly on the course in preparation for your event.
